A Comparative Analysis of ITU-MSC-Based Requirements Specification Approaches Used in the Automotive Industry

作者: Kevin Keller , Jennifer Brings , Marian Daun , Thorsten Weyer

DOI: 10.1007/978-3-030-01042-3_11

关键词:

摘要: Message sequence charts (MSC) and MSC-like languages play a pivotal role in requirements engineering. Particularly, when it comes to model-based engineering, MSCs are used, e.g., document scenarios, but also, specifically the automotive domain, for specifying interaction sequences interaction-based behavior of such reactive systems. As use natural language is still widespread, there exist various approaches create MSC-specifications from requirements. In this paper, we report on comparative analysis investigate different MSC-specification generation. To do so, applied three an industrial case example domain. Our results show that lead correct yet exhibit characteristics thus suited engineering purposes.

参考文章(34)
Eric S. K. Yu, John Mylopoulos, Why Goal-Oriented Requirements Engineering. requirements engineering: foundation for software quality. pp. 15- 22 ,(1998)
Marian Daun, Thorsten Weyer, Klaus Pohl, Detecting and Correcting Outdated Requirements in Function-Centered Engineering of Embedded Systems Requirements Engineering: Foundation for Software Quality. pp. 65- 80 ,(2015) , 10.1007/978-3-319-16101-3_5
Colette Rolland, Camille Salinesi, Supporting Requirements Elicitation through Goal/Scenario Coupling Conceptual Modeling: Foundations and Applications. pp. 398- 416 ,(2009) , 10.1007/978-3-642-02463-4_21
Peter Haumer, Klaus Pohl, Modelling Contextual Information about Scenarios ,(1999)
Jan Mendling, Mario Piattini, Francisco Ruiz, Félix García, Laura Sánchez-González, Prediction of business process model quality based on structural metrics international conference on conceptual modeling. pp. 458- 463 ,(2010) , 10.5555/1929757.1929803
Manfred Broy, Seamless Method- and Model-based Software and Systems Engineering international conference on software engineering. pp. 33- 47 ,(2011) , 10.1007/978-3-642-15187-3_2
Per Runeson, Bjorn Regnell, Martin Host, Austen Rainer, Case Study Research in Software Engineering: Guidelines and Examples ,(2012)
M. Osborne, C.K. MacNish, Processing natural language software requirement specifications international conference on requirements engineering. pp. 229- 236 ,(1996) , 10.1109/ICRE.1996.491451